Séno: International Nelson Mandela Day commemorated at the Dori remand center

The regional directorate of human rights and the promotion of citizenship and peace of the Sahel organized on a delayed basis and in collaboration with the Dori remand and correction center, the day Nelson Mandela International, Saturday October 7, 2023.

The commemorative activities began with a solemn raising of the national flag within the grounds of the Dori penitentiary center, in the presence of the Secretary General of the Sahel region and all the bodies.

According to the regional director in charge of human rights and the promotion of citizenship and peace in the Sahel, Ali Maiga, this commemorative day aims to commune with the detainees and to pay tribute to former South African President Nelson Mandela who dedicated his entire life to the cause of people deprived of their liberty and all victims of discrimination, violations and abuses of human rights.

According to Mr. Maiga, the day will be punctuated by a guided tour of the places of detention of the Dori remand center, awareness raising on
themes related to the rights and duties of detainees, Nelson Mandela day, organization of board games, a community meal and an aerobics session.

For the Secretary General of the Sahel region, Abdoul Karim Zongo, it was on November 10, 2009 that UNESCO proclaimed the date of July 18 of each year as International Nelson Mandela Day. According to him, it is a day of tribute to the former South African president, Nelson Mandela, during which each citizen is invited to symbolically devote 67 minutes of their time to a civic work in memory of the 67 years whom Mandela dedicated to the fight for social justice, equal rights, reconciliation and cultural diversity.

Mr. Zongo added that as part of the humanization of prisons, the Dori remand and correctional center works to respect visiting rights, maintaining social ties, food, medical care, religious practices, development and professional training with a view to the social reintegration of prisoners.

He invited all administrative authorities and private actors wo
rking in the field of human rights to have greater consideration and solidarity with people deprived of their liberty.

He also urged the residents of the Dori remand and correctional center to assimilate the various lessons learned in the prison world, because they will allow them to strengthen their physical, moral and psychological capacities for their social reintegration
